How Do I Get To and From Ethiopia?

ethiopian airlines

Back in the day, getting to Ethiopia used to be a bit of pickle. However, in 2025, flying to Ethiopia is easy thanks to Ethiopian Airlines – one of Africa’s leading carriers. Bole International Airport in Addis Ababa serves as a major hub, offering connections to cities worldwide. Do I Need a Visa to Travel to Ethiopia?

ethiopia on map

Tourists visiting Ethiopia need a visa. The easiest option for many is the e-Visa, available online for most nationalities. Alternatively, you can obtain a visa on arrival at Addis Ababa airport.

What Vaccinations do I need for Ethiopian Travel?

Before visiting, consult with your doctor about required vaccinations. Yellow fever vaccination is often recommended, along with updates for typhoid, hepatitis A and tetanus. What To Wear in Ethiopia

what to wear in ethiopia

Ethiopia’s climate can differ by region and season. In the highlands, lightweight layers are ideal for warm days and cool evenings, while in the hotter areas like the Omo Valley, breathable fabrics are best.

Cultural Tip: Modesty is appreciated, especially when visiting religious sites. Women are encouraged to pack a scarf to cover their hair in churches and mosques to keep a respectful environment amongst worshippers.

 

Cultural and Religious Practices – Mindfulness is Key!

lalibela rock hewn church cross

On a cultural note – Ethiopia is home to a series of different cultures and religions, encompassing Ethiopian Orthodox, Christianity, Islam and some Indigenous traditions too! Respect local customs, avoid public displays of affection and ask for permission before taking photos of people and religious sites.

Where to Stay in Ethiopia

accommodation ethiopia

From budget-friendly stays to more up-market overnight trips, Ethiopia offers a variety of accommodations. In major cities like Addis Ababa and Gondar, you’ll find hotels with international standards. In rural areas, expect simpler guesthouses or lodges. Although Ethiopian accommodation isn’t as luxurious as similar countries like Botswana or Tanzania, the properties are largely of high quality, clean, and always have friendly staff.

What is the Food like in Ethiopia?

ethiopia cuisine

Ethiopia cuisine is a must-try! Sample dishes like injera (sourdough flatbread), doro wat (spiced chicken stew), and shiro (chickpea stew). If you’re a vegan or a vegetarian – don’t worry – you won’t miss out, there are plenty of options available.

Travelers’ Tip: Be adventurous with coffee– it’s an integral part of Ethiopian culture!

How Do I Get Around Ethiopia?

To explore Ethiopia’s amazing landscapes, you need one thing – reliable transportation! Domestic flights connect major cities together, while minibuses and private vehicles are usually the way forward for those seeking regional travel.
